What is the ESTA and Why is the Application for ESTA USA Important?

ESTA stands for the Electronic System for Travel Authorization, a mandatory online pre-screening process for citizens of countries in the Visa Waiver Program (VWP). If you're traveling to the United States for up to 90 days for tourism, business meetings, or transit, you must complete the application for ESTA USA prior to your departure.

Unlike a traditional visa, the application for ESTA USA is completed entirely online and generally receives a quick response. This program enhances security by identifying travelers who may pose a risk before they arrive at U.S. borders.


Who Needs to Submit an Application for ESTA USA?

You must submit an application for ESTA USA if you:

  • Hold a passport from a VWP country (e.g., UK, Germany, France, Japan, Australia)

  • Plan to visit the United States for up to 90 days for tourism, business, or transit

  • Are arriving by air or sea (land border crossings from Canada or Mexico do not require ESTA but may require different procedures)

Even children and infants must have their own approved ESTA application USA when entering the United States under the Visa Waiver Program.


How to Complete the Application for ESTA USA

The application for ESTA USA is simple, but it must be filled out correctly to avoid delays or denials. Here's a breakdown of how to apply:

  1. Access the ESTA application site or use a reliable visa application service provider.

  2. Fill in the form with your full name, passport details, travel information, and answers to eligibility questions.

  3. Submit your application and pay the fee (usually around $21).

  4. Receive your result, typically within minutes, though it may take up to 72 hours.

Once approved, your application for ESTA USA grants you travel authorization for two years or until your passport expires. You may enter the U.S. multiple times during this period, with each stay limited to 90 days.


Tips for a Successful ESTA USA Application

To avoid common mistakes that can delay or invalidate your application for ESTA USA, follow these tips:

  • Use an accurate, machine-readable electronic passport from a VWP country.

  • Double-check your passport number, date of birth, and personal details.

  • Answer all security questions truthfully.

  • Apply at least 72 hours before travel, though earlier is recommended.

  • Use a trusted platform to submit your application for ESTA USA safely.

Remember, an approved ESTA does not guarantee entry but allows you to board your flight or cruise to the United States. The final decision is made by Customs and Border Protection at the port of entry.


What Happens if My ESTA is Denied?

If your application for ESTA USA is denied, it means you are not eligible to travel under the Visa Waiver Program. However, you can still apply for a U.S. visa at the nearest U.S. embassy or consulate.

In many cases, denials occur due to past visa overstays, criminal records, or mistakes on the application form. If your ESTA application USA is denied, it’s crucial to understand the reason and seek an appropriate visa alternative.


Related Travel Topics: Alternatives to ESTA

The application for ESTA USA is ideal for short-term visits, but it's not suitable for all travelers. You’ll need a traditional U.S. visa if:

  • Your visit will exceed 90 days

  • You’re going to study or work

  • You’re not from a VWP country

Popular visa types include:

  • B-2 Tourist Visa for extended tourism or family visits

  • B-1 Business Visa for meetings, contracts, or conferences

  • F-1 Student Visa for academic purposes

  • J-1 Exchange Visitor Visa for internships or training programs

Understanding when to submit an application for ESTA USA versus applying for a visa ensures a hassle-free entry into the United States.
